No Top Dogs, Just Big Cats: The Importance of Apex Predators in Monteverde
What Is a Big Cat?
Big cats are a distinct group of felines known for their size, strength, and predatory skills. While domestic cats share a common ancestry with these wild felines, big cats are set apart by their size, retractable claws, and sharp instincts for hunting.